Why Prototyping Matters
Prototyping plays a vital role in the product development process by giving you the opportunity to evaluate, test, and refine your design before committing to full-scale production. By creating early-stage samples, you can assess critical factors such as fit, function, material performance, and overall usability in real-world conditions. This allows potential design flaws, manufacturing challenges, or performance issues to be identified and addressed at an early stage.
In addition to reducing technical risks, prototyping helps minimize costly design changes later in the production cycle. It enables faster iterations, better decision-making, and clearer communication between design, engineering, and manufacturing teams. Whether you are developing a new product or improving an existing one, prototyping ensures that every detail is optimized before scaling up.
Ultimately, an effective prototyping process shortens development timelines, improves product quality, and increases confidence in your final product. It ensures that what goes into mass production meets your exact specifications, performs reliably, and delivers the best possible experience to end users.
